Oakley Harriers: The fixture for today is a Four Miles Club Walking Handicap, starting twelve noon, from head quarter, the Boleau Arms, Barnes. The following starts have been allotted by Mr. F. G. Smithson – G. H. Elliot scratch; W, Hancock 30 sec. start; C. Gye 2 min. 30 sec. A. Saunders and P. Fitzgerald 3 min.30 sec. A. Hannuell and T. J. H. Gale 4 min. J. B. Pinsent 4 min. 30 see.; F. J. Ling, J. N, Harrison, and F. W. Jarvis 5 min.; J. G. Leith and W. L. James 5 min. 30sec., W. H. King, R. W. King, and W. B. Sims 6 min., B. S. Sims, and A. H. Winter 6 min 30. sec. R. Howard and H. Patching 7 min. H. J., C. F. and F. G. Smithson to handicapped. Members please note on Saturday next is the return Inter-club run with Thames Valley Harriers at Twickenham. Full particulars respecting trains etc. will appear in the Sporting Life of January 3.
